URGENT: We're urgently looking for friendly volunteer drivers to join our Greenlane depot volunteer teams to provide an essential service in our communities by delivering nutritional meals to vulnerable people. We need eleven volunteers each weekday. Petrol vouchers will be provided.
We're urgently looking for friendly volunteer drivers to join one of our five Middlemore volunteer teams Aries, Leda, Mango, Virgo or Pisces. We need five volunteers each weekday. Meals from the Middlemore pick-up point are delivered to Papatoetoe, Mangere East, Mangere Bridge, Otahuhu and Mt Wellington. Shifts start and end at the meal pick-up point on Hospital Road in Middlemore. Meal pick-up time is 10:30am Monday to Friday. Petrol vouchers will be provided.

Everyone is welcome to volunteer at parkrun events. We have heaps of fun, simple and rewarding opportunities to lend a hand for one to two hours on a Saturday morning at parkrun events across New Zealand. No training is required, roles are fully supported on the day and you can take part as often or as little as you would like. You can volunteer as a marshal, timekeeper, photographer or try your hand at scanning barcodes and handing out tokens…..to name a few of the roles we have available.

We are after volunteers for our gardening days on Tuesdays and Wednesdays 8.30am - 4pm. We support young people with intellectual and learning disabilities, teaching them gardening, horticulture and orchard maintenance skills. One of our core values is young people supporting young people, so ideally our volunteers are aged between 15 and 35.

Recreate NZ is a not-for-profit which provides life changing opportunities for youth with intellectual disabilities. Our core objective as an organisation is to provide quality youth development and outdoor adventure opportunities for young people with disabilities.
We are after volunteers for our Education Programmes running on Tuesdays, Wednesdays and Thursdays 8.30am - 4pm, and require an 8 week commitment during the school term. Product Making – Tuesdays (8.30am – 2pm) Life Skills Social Club – Wednesdays Life Skills Cooking Group– Thursdays Recreate On the Move – Thursdays One of our core values is young people supporting young people, so ideally our volunteers are aged between 15 and 35.
